源自拉丁语 'vicecomes',意为 '副伯爵',后经古法语 'visconte' 进入英语。
❶ 子爵,英国贵族头衔的一种,位于伯爵之下、男爵之上,通常授予对国家有贡献的人士。
“The viscount was known for his charitable work in the community.”
(这位子爵以在社区中的慈善工作而闻名。)
“She married a viscount and became a viscountess.”
(她嫁给了一位子爵,成为了子爵夫人。)
Viscount and Viscountess — 指子爵及其配偶的正式称呼,常用于贵族社交场合。
“The Viscount and Viscountess attended the royal ball.”
(子爵和子爵夫人出席了皇家舞会。)
